2. How do we process your personal data?
- Processing your personal data fairly, lawfully and in a transparent manner;
- Collecting your personal data for specified, legitimate purposes and not processing further in ways
incompatible with those purposes; - Collecting your personal data which is relevant to and not excessive for the purposes for which it is
collected and used. We may render personal data anonymous when feasible and appropriate, depending on the
nature of the data and the risks associated with the intended uses; - Maintaining your personal data accurate, and where necessary, kept up-to-date. We will take reasonable
steps to rectify or delete data that is inaccurate or incomplete; - Keeping your personal data only as long as it is necessary for the purposes for which it was collected and
processed; - Processing your personal data in accordance with the individual’s legal rights;
- Taking appropriate technical and organizational security measures to keep your data safe and prevent
unauthorized access, unlawful processing, and unauthorized or accidental loss, destruction, or damage to
personal data; - Processing your personal data only if it is lawful in accordance with a legal basis including if you have
unambiguously given your consent to such process.

9. Your Data protection rights
-
Right of access
As data subjects you may inquire as to the nature of the personal data Havas owned about you. You will be provided access to your personal data regardless of the location of the data processing and storage.
-
Right to rectification
If your personal data is inaccurate or incomplete, you may
request that the data be amended. -
Right to object
You have the right to object at any time to the processing of your
personal by Havas. -
Right to erasure
You can ask for the deletion of your personal data when it is allowed
by applicable data protection laws and
regulations. -
Right to restriction of processing
You have the right to require a restriction of the
processing of your personal data when it is authorized by
applicable data protection laws and regulations. -
Right to data portability
If you meet the conditions settled by the applicable data
protection laws and regulation, you have the
right to receive a subset of your personal data and to transmit them from Havas to another data controller. You can also require the direct transmission from Havas to another controller when it is
technically feasible. -
Right to lodge a complaint
You have the right to lodge a complaint with the competent
